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
80706755 3752 30325715919 9446115890
620 49695
620 49695
405000 3801 78414 7982833 947
All about undefined
Interested in learning more?
620 49695
405000 3801 78414 7982833 947
See more
2902232722 12
17 56444819947 82426 54907 627261
See more
67 2662328 458
54 67447 130
See more